This module allows you to display stats for any NPC (Non-Player Character) from the game's data files which can be found here Data:NpcData.json. For most uses, it is recommended to use the {{NpcData}} template.
How to Use
[edit source]To get data from the module, you use a command that looks like {{#invoke:NpcData|...}}. You will tell it which function to use, which NPC you want, and what information you need.
The basic format is:
{{#invoke:NpcData|function_name|parameter1|parameter2|...}}
Available Functions
[edit source]Get a Single or Nested Stat (`get_npc_var`)
[edit source]This is the primary function for retrieving NPC data. It can get a simple top-level stat or traverse deeply into nested objects and arrays (up to 6 levels deep via the template).
Syntax
{{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|NPC Name|Key 1|Key 2|...|Rounding}}
Parameters
- NPC Name: The internal key for the NPC (e.g., `npc_boss_tier2`, `trooper_normal`).
- Key 1, Key 2, ...: The path to the stat you want.
- For a simple stat, this is one key (e.g., `MaxHealth`).
- For nested data, provide each key in order (e.g., `RebirthModifier`, `RespawnDelay`).
- For arrays (lists), use the position number as a key (e.g., `IntrinsicModifiers`, `1`, `BULLET_ARMOR_DAMAGE_RESIST`).
- Rounding: (Optional) A number to round the result to that many significant figures. This should always be the last parameter.
Examples
- To get the max health of a Normal Trooper:
- Code:
{{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|trooper_normal|MaxHealth}} - Result: 300
- Code:
- To get the name of a Walker's second ability (nested in BoundAbilities):
- Code:
{{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|npc_boss_tier2|BoundAbilities|ESlot_Signature_2|Name}} - Result: Laser
- Code:
- To get a value from a list of modifiers (nested array):
- Code:
{{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|npc_boss_tier2|IntrinsicModifiers|1|BULLET_ARMOR_DAMAGE_RESIST}} - Result: 35
- Code:
- If a path is incorrect, an error message will show the full path attempted:
- Code:
{{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|trooper_normal|InvalidKey|Stat}} - Result: Error: Key "InvalidKey" not found in path "trooper_normal".

local p = {}
-- Load data and utility modules
local npcs_data = mw.loadJsonData("Data:NpcData.json")
local util_module = require('Module:Utilities')
-- returns the entire data table for a specific NPC, used by other Lua modules
function p.get_npc_data(name)
if not name or name == '' then
return nil
end
return npcs_data[name]
end
-- Retrieves a specific stat value for a given NPC. Handles both simple and nested calls.
-- {{#invoke:NpcData|get_npc_var|NPC_KEY|STAT_KEY_1|STAT_KEY_2|...|SIG_FIGS}}
p.get_npc_var = function(frame)
-- Safer argument handling for both live and debug environments
local args = {}
if frame.getParent then
local parent_args = frame:getParent().args
for k, v in pairs(parent_args) do args[k] = v end
end
-- Direct args from #invoke or the debug table overwrite parent args
for k, v in pairs(frame.args) do args[k] = v end
local npc_name = args[1] and mw.text.trim(args[1]) or nil
if not npc_name or npc_name == '' then
return '<span class="error">Error: NPC name not provided.</span>'
end
local npc = npcs_data[npc_name]
if not npc then
return '<span class="error">Error: NPC "' .. npc_name .. '" not found.</span>'
end
local current_value = npc
local last_key_index = 1
local path = {npc_name} -- Track the path for better error messages
-- Traverse through the arguments to find the nested value
for i = 2, #args do
local key = args[i] and mw.text.trim(args[i]) or nil
if not key or key == '' then break end
-- Check if this might be the sig_figs argument (numeric on a non-table)
if tonumber(key) and type(current_value) ~= "table" then
break
end
if type(current_value) ~= "table" then
return '<span class="error">Error: Invalid path at "' .. table.concat(path, '.') .. '". Tried to index a ' .. type(current_value) .. ' value.</span>'
end
-- Try string key first
local next_value = current_value[key]
-- If nil, try numeric key
if next_value == nil then
local num_key = tonumber(key)
if num_key then
next_value = current_value[num_key]
end
end
if next_value == nil then
return '<span class="error">Error: Key "' .. key .. '" not found in path "' .. table.concat(path, '.') .. '".</span>'
end
current_value = next_value
table.insert(path, key)
last_key_index = i
end
-- Handle sig_figs if provided
local sig_figs_arg = args[last_key_index + 1]
local sig_figs = sig_figs_arg and tonumber(mw.text.trim(sig_figs_arg)) or nil
if sig_figs then
if type(current_value) ~= "number" then
return '<span class="error">Error: Cannot apply sig_figs to non-numeric value at "' .. table.concat(path, '.') .. '" (type: ' .. type(current_value) .. ').</span>'
end
current_value = util_module.round_to_sig_fig(current_value, sig_figs)
if current_value == nil then
return '<span class="error">Error: Rounding failed for value at "' .. table.concat(path, '.') .. '".</span>'
end
end
-- Convert tables/booleans to strings for display
if type(current_value) == "table" then
return '<span class="error">Error: Path "' .. table.concat(path, '.') .. '" points to a table/object. Specify a deeper path to get a value.</span>'
elseif type(current_value) == "boolean" then
return tostring(current_value)
end
return current_value
end
return p
